Does A Bath Make You Tired . Baths are most effective as a sleep aid one to two hours before bedtime. We found that a warm bath, of around 104 and 109 degrees fahrenheit, for as little as 10 minutes can significantly improve overall. Research suggests a warm bath or shower an hour or two before bedtime can help you unwind and fall asleep faster. “taking a warm bath at night augments the natural drop in body temperature at this time and helps make you sleepier,” says shahab haghayegh, a postdoctoral. If you suffer from anxiety and it’s affecting your sleep, then a hot bath is a good way to relax.
